Odd Job Man Dundee Scotland (DD1): If you've got a list of little jobs that are stacking up around your house, an odd job man can be a real lifesaver. In the Dundee area of Scotland, there are plenty of homeowners who rely on these handy trades to tackle those odd bits of work that never quite get finished. It might be something like a loose hinge, a dripping tap, or that shelf that is still sitting in the box weeks after you bought it. Bringing someone in who can handle a mix of different tasks can just make life that little bit easier.
Most odd job men in the Dundee area will cover a wide range of work, which is what makes them so useful to have around. You won't have to hire three different trades just to sort small problems around the house. They will often take on basic plumbing, minor electrical fixes, flat-pack furniture assembly, and general repairs. It's all about keeping things ticking over without having to turn every little issue into a big job.
A lot of people in Dundee will use odd job services for outdoor work as well. Fences need patching up, sheds need sorting, and garden gates don't fix themselves. Its the sort of stuff that doesn't need a specialist, just someone who knows their way around tools & is willing to get stuck in. It can save you a weekend of messing about if you'd rather not do it yourself.
There is also a fair bit of decorating work that falls under the banner of odd job services in Dundee. Touching up paint, fixing skirting boards, or putting right a botched DIY attempt, all come into play. It isn't always about full room makeovers, just tidying things up so that the place looks decent again. Small changes can make a surprising difference.
When you're choosing an odd job man in Dundee, its worth going with a tradesperson who is reliable & straight-talking. Essentially, you want somebody who turns up when they say they will and gets on with the job without any fuss. A decent odd job man will never overcomplicate things or try to upsell work that you don't really need. It's about getting things sorted properly the first time around.
The cost of odd job man services can vary quite a bit across Dundee, depending on the type of work that needs doing & how long it is going to take. Most odd job men charge by the hour or offer a day rate if you've got a long list of things to get through. It often works out better if you group a few jobs together rather than calling someone out for one small fix. This will make better use of both your time & theirs.
Some homeowners in Dundee will even keep a running list of jobs & call someone in every few months to clear it all up. It's a practical way to stay on top of maintenance without allowing things to pile up. Rather than tackling everything at once, it spreads the workload & keeps the house in decent shape all year round.
Keeping on top of small repairs in Dundee helps to stop bigger problems creeping in down the line. That dripping tap or loose tile might not seem urgent, but it can lead to more hassle if left unattended. Having a decent odd job man that you can call on is very handy, especially when those jobs start piling up. It gives you one less thing to stress about.
